How to avoid common customs declaration mistakes?

According to the data from the General Administration of Customs for the first quarter of 2025,32% of the customs declaration rejections were due to the following issues:

  • Incompletedescriptionofproductcomposition(mustspecifymaterialpercentages)
  • Declaredvaluedeviatesfromproformainvoicebymorethan5%
  • Failuretoupdatetothe2025HScoderevisioncatalog

Typical case: An aluminum alloy product shipment was detained at port for 14 days due to undeclared zinc content percentage.

How to calculate export costs?

Complete export costs include:

  • Basicservicefee(typically0.8%-1.5%ofgoodsvalue)
  • GovernmentFees(ListofChargesforExportin2025):
    • Customsinspectionfee:¥200/shipment
    • Electronicporttransmissionfee:¥50/transaction
  • Special handling fees (e.g.wooden packaging fumigation)

How to evaluate agent service quality?

Evaluation metrics should include:

  • Customsclearanceefficiency(normallycompletedwithin48hours)
  • Documentaccuracyrate(mustexceed98%)
  • Emergencyresponsespeed(providesolutionswithin2hours)

It is recommended to hold an operational analysis meeting with the agent every month,with a focus on verifying the cross-border data security compliance items added in 2025.
